Israel Travel Living Costs

Middle East — Tags: , , — by Nick

The holy land, Israel, is a very stable Middle East country. With a healthy economy, stable government, and very good security and police force it’s a fairly good option for traveling. Not to mention, it is the holy land and the epicenter of world religion today. Looking beyond its historical significance, the country offers a great night life, with a lot of it taking place in Tel Aviv.

  • Average meal - $4.00 street food, $8.00 restaurant
  • Beer - $3.00-5.00 (Goldstar is recommended)
  • Bottle of Water - $2.00
  • Pastry or Croissant - $2.00
  • Coffee- $3.00
  • Hostel dorm bed- $10.00-15.00
  • Transportation - quick taxi $3.00
  • Internet - $3.00/hour

More Information

  • Flights - Okay
  • Nightlife - Big Party - Tel Aviv parties all the time. Beach, clubs, anywhere.
  • Safety - Very Safe, even at night.
  • Public Transportation - Very very good. Student discounts available.
